GCMS Families, Today we came back with 12 adults and 132 students absent from school. These absences are NOT all Covid related, but we wanted to make everyone aware of our current circumstance. 132 students represents 13% of our population which means 87% are present for in person learning. Historically this time of year we have between 8-15% absence rates due to winter illnesses so we are not far from the norm. It is essential that students and families, when health appropriate, stay actively engaged with their teachers and keep up with their school work both at school and when absent as much as possible. We understand that circumstances vary from home to home and with the age and ability differences, but keeping up is always better than catching up when possible. Our efforts will continue to maximize our resources to stay open as we all try to navigate the challenges before us! Thanks for your help! Sincerely, Mr. Darnell

Starting this semester, all Illinois students may take up to 5 mental or behavioral health days for which the child need not provide a medical note. The student will be given the opportunity to make up any school work missed during that absence. The mental and emotional health of our students is of the utmost importance to the GCMS District. We strive to teach our students that recognizing when you are struggling mentally, and knowing where to go for help, is as important as knowing how to handle physical illness. If a student takes more than one mental or behavioral health day, a social worker from the schools will contact the student to follow-up. For more information about mental health days and signs to look out for in your child, see this article from SIU School of Medicine: https://www.siumed.org/node/162776.
